Loaded Potato Slices with Cheese, Bacon, and Chives Recipe
Introduction
Loaded Potato Slices are a delicious and easy appetizer or side dish that’s perfect for any occasion. Crispy potato slices are topped with melted cheese, savory bacon, and fresh chives for a comforting treat that everyone will love.

Ingredients
- 3 Russet Potatoes
- ⅓ cup Melted Butter
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- 2 cups Shredded Cheese
- 3 slices Cooked Bacon, cut into chunks
- Fine-cut chives or green onion, for garnish
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at your oven to 400℉ (200℃) and prepare a baking dish by lining it with foil and spraying it with non-stick spray.
- Step 2: Gently cook the bacon slices until just starting to brown but not crispy, as they will continue cooking in the oven.
- Step 3: Slice the potatoes into thick chips about ½ to ¾ inch thick, then arrange them on the prepared baking sheet.
- Step 4: Melt the butter and generously brush each potato slice on both sides.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Step 5: Bake the potato slices in the oven for 30 minutes until tender and lightly browned.
- Step 6: Remove the potatoes from the oven and evenly sprinkle the shredded cheese, bacon chunks, and chopped chives over the top.
- Step 7: Return the baking dish to the oven and bake for an additional 5 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
Tips & Variations
- Use a mix of cheeses like cheddar and mozzarella for extra flavor and gooey texture.
- For a spicy kick, sprinkle some smoked paprika or cayenne pepper on the potatoes before baking.
- Swap bacon for cooked sausage or turkey bacon for different protein options.
- To make these vegetarian, omit the bacon and add sautéed mushrooms or caramelized onions instead.
Storage
Store any leftover loaded potato slices in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, place them on a baking sheet and warm in a 350℉ oven for 10-15 minutes until heated through and the cheese softens.

FAQs
Can I use other types of potatoes for this recipe?
Yes, you can use Yukon Gold or red potatoes, although the texture may be slightly different. Russet potatoes work best for their starchy, crispy results.
How do I ensure the potato slices cook evenly?
Slice the potatoes evenly to the recommended thickness and avoid overcrowding the baking sheet. This helps them cook uniformly and become crispy on the edges.
